BEIJING, May 14 (Xinhua) — Chinese President Xi Jinping on Wednesday met with Chilean President Gabriel Boric, who is in Beijing to attend the fourth ministerial meeting of the China-CELAC (Community of Latin American and Caribbean States) Forum.
During the meeting, the Chinese head of state noted that this year marks the 55th anniversary of the establishment of diplomatic relations between the two countries. It is important for China and Chile to constantly fill the comprehensive strategic partnership between the two countries with the content of a new era, create a model for the joint development of China and Latin American countries, set an example of South-South cooperation, and jointly promote the cause of peace and progress of mankind, Xi Jinping said.
China, Xi Jinping continued, is ready to work with Chile to strengthen political mutual trust, intensify exchanges of experience in public administration, firmly support each other on issues affecting the core interests and major concerns of the two countries, and protect their sovereignty, security and development interests.
Xi Jinping called on the two countries to effectively implement the Belt and Road cooperation plan, deepen cooperation in agriculture, forestry, animal husbandry, fisheries, industrial investment, infrastructure and green mining, and create new growth points in areas such as astronomy, polar exploration, artificial intelligence, biomedicine and the digital economy.
He said China supports more Chinese enterprises to invest and do business in Chile and welcomes more high-quality Chilean products to enter the Chinese market.
Xi Jinping noted the importance for both sides to intensify civilizational mutual learning, effectively organize exchanges in the fields of education, culture, media and youth, and facilitate mutual travel of citizens of the two countries.
As firm supporters of multilateralism and free trade, China and Chile should step up multilateral cooperation to safeguard the common interests of countries in the Global South, Xi added.
Calling China Chile’s most important trading partner, Mr. Boric said bilateral cooperation has benefited the peoples of the two countries.
Chile will firmly adhere to the one-China principle, expand cooperation with China in areas such as trade, investment, and AI, jointly promote high-quality cooperation under the Belt and Road Initiative, and strengthen people-to-people and cultural exchanges, he said.
All countries should adhere to the principles of free trade, mutual benefit and win-win results. Trade should not serve only the interests of one country, he said, adding that waging a trade war only leads to a dead end.
The Republic of Chile is willing to work with China to firmly uphold multilateralism and the authority of the United Nations, insist on resolving differences through dialogue, and jointly uphold international justice, he said.
During G. Borich’s visit to China, the parties signed a number of documents on cooperation in such areas as economics, publishing, inspection and quarantine, mass media and think tanks. -0-
